When you make gifs and you need to brighten due to dark source material, as was the case with THE FLY II, sometimes it’s hard to be able to tell where to stop if you’re not comparing it to other sources. If you go too bright, the image gets chippy, even if you have hd video. So with this particular source, there’s a very small margin for a satisfactory image. I basically have to blast the brightness and then even out the chippy image by boosting up the contrast pretty high. Kinda screwed either way because then the colors and values get too intense.
